The Standard Configuration: Three Holes are the Norm
The vast majority of bowling balls have three holes. These three holes are designed to accommodate the bowler’s fingers and thumb, allowing for a secure and controlled grip. This standard three-hole configuration is the most common and widely accepted setup in the bowling world.
This configuration allows bowlers to impart spin on the ball, enhancing their control and increasing the chances of striking. The precise placement and size of these holes are crucial for optimizing performance and comfort.
The Role of Each Hole
Each of the three holes serves a specific purpose in the bowler’s grip:
- Thumb Hole: This hole accommodates the bowler’s thumb and is typically the largest of the three. It provides a secure anchor point and helps guide the ball during the release.
- Finger Holes: These two holes are designed for the middle and ring fingers. They allow the bowler to impart spin and control the ball’s direction. The depth and angle of these holes are often customized to fit the individual bowler’s hand.

Understanding the Rules: USBC Regulations on Bowling Ball Holes
The United States Bowling Congress (USBC) sets the standards and rules for bowling equipment, including bowling balls. These regulations address various aspects of the ball, including the number, size, and placement of holes. Adhering to these rules is crucial for sanctioned league and tournament play.
The USBC regulations aim to ensure fair play and prevent any unfair advantages that could be gained through modifications to the equipment.
Number of Holes Allowed
According to USBC rules, a bowling ball can have a maximum of 12 holes. This includes the finger holes, thumb hole, and any balance holes that may be present.
It’s important to note that while 12 holes are the maximum allowed, the vast majority of bowlers use only three holes for their primary grip. The additional holes are typically used for balance purposes or for alternative grip options.
The Purpose of Balance Holes
Balance holes are strategically placed holes that are used to adjust the weight distribution of the bowling ball. These holes can help to fine-tune the ball’s reaction and trajectory.
The placement and size of balance holes are carefully calculated to achieve the desired effect. While not essential for all bowlers, balance holes can be beneficial for those seeking to optimize their ball’s performance.
Regulations on Plugged Holes
The USBC also has specific regulations regarding plugged holes in bowling balls. When holes are no longer needed or are deemed to be illegal, they must be properly plugged and resurfaced to meet USBC standards. This ensures that the ball’s weight distribution remains within legal limits.
Improperly plugged holes can affect the ball’s performance and may render it illegal for sanctioned play.

Two-Finger Grips (No Thumb)
Some bowlers opt for a two-finger grip, which involves using only the middle and ring fingers in the finger holes. This grip typically generates more spin but may require more strength and control.
Bowlers using a two-finger grip often use a heavier ball to compensate for the lack of thumb support. This style is more common with advanced bowlers looking for maximum hook potential.
The Use of Interchangeable Thumb Inserts
Interchangeable thumb inserts have become increasingly popular among bowlers of all skill levels. These inserts allow bowlers to easily switch between different thumb hole sizes and shapes, providing a more customized and comfortable fit.
Interchangeable thumb inserts can also be used to adjust the bowler’s release and fine-tune their accuracy. They are a valuable tool for bowlers seeking to optimize their performance.

What is a “weight hole” in a bowling ball, and what is its function?
A weight hole, also known as a balance hole, is an extra hole drilled into a bowling ball to adjust its static weights and balance. This hole is typically smaller than the finger holes and is strategically placed to fine-tune the ball’s reaction on the lane. It’s used to achieve desired characteristics that aren’t possible through the core and coverstock alone.
The primary function of a weight hole is to affect the ball’s overall balance, differential, and mass bias. By removing a small amount of material from a specific location, the bowler or a professional driller can alter the ball’s rotation, axis tilt, and hooking power. This customization is often essential for matching the ball’s performance to the bowler’s style and the lane conditions.

What is the purpose of a vent hole in a bowling ball?
A vent hole, sometimes referred to as an air hole, is a small, shallow hole drilled near a finger hole to relieve suction and improve grip comfort. It allows air to escape as the bowler inserts their finger, preventing a vacuum effect that can cause sticking or discomfort during the release.
While not strictly necessary, vent holes are often added to finger holes that fit tightly. They improve grip consistency and help prevent blistering or skin irritation caused by friction. These small additions can significantly enhance the bowler’s experience and control.
Can I plug and re-drill holes in a bowling ball?
Yes, it is possible to plug and re-drill holes in a bowling ball, and it’s a common practice among bowlers. This is often done to adjust the grip, change the layout for different lane conditions, or repair damage to the existing holes. Plugging involves filling the old holes with a specialized material that matches the density and hardness of the ball.
Once the plugged material has cured, new holes can be drilled in different locations according to the bowler’s desired grip and ball reaction. However, there are limitations, and it’s essential to ensure the plugging and re-drilling are done professionally to maintain the ball’s balance and comply with regulations set by bowling governing bodies like the USBC.
